I have been having a look at the symcat.h file. It does some "__STDC__" specific defines i.e:

#ifndef SYM_CAT_H
#define SYM_CAT_H

#if defined (__STDC__) || defined (ALMOST_STDC) || defined (HAVE_STRINGIZE)
#define CONCAT2(a,b)     a##b
#define CONCAT3(a,b,c)   a##b##c
#define CONCAT4(a,b,c,d) a##b##c##d
#define STRINGX(s) #s
#else
/* Note one should never pass extra whitespace to the CONCATn macros,
e.g. CONCAT2(foo, bar) because traditonal C will keep the space between
   the two labels instead of concatenating them.  Instead, make sure to
   write CONCAT2(foo,bar).  */
#define CONCAT2(a,b)     a/**/b
#define CONCAT3(a,b,c)   a/**/b/**/c
#define CONCAT4(a,b,c,d) a/**/b/**/c/**/d
#define STRINGX(s) "s"
#endif
